Default 91 Civic hb dx Gauge Cluster?

If i put a 91 si guage cluster in a 91 dx hb is it plug and play?
Also on the same car are the axles on a dx diffrent from the ones on an si or hf?

Yes, the cluster is plug and play. As far as the axles, I think that the spline count on a SI is different, but not sure.

I have a 91 CX, plugged an SI cluster and it works great. Axels should be the same between DX and SI as well.
